Common Cybersecurity Threats in Remote Work Environments
Remote work environments are particularly susceptible to a variety of cybersecurity threats. Phishing attacks are one of the most common, where cybercriminals impersonate trusted entities to trick employees into providing sensitive information. These attacks can occur through email, messaging apps, or social media, often appearing deceptively legitimate. Businesses must implement rigorous email filtering systems and educate employees on recognizing suspicious communications to combat this threat effectively.
Another significant challenge is the increased risk of unsecured networks. Employees frequently connect to public Wi-Fi or personal networks that lack adequate security measures, making it easier for cybercriminals to intercept data. Utilizing virtual private networks (VPNs) can help encrypt data traffic, providing a secure connection even over insecure networks. Encouraging employees to use secure and private connections is critical in minimizing these risks.
Finally, malware poses a considerable threat in remote work settings. Employees may inadvertently download malicious software that compromises their devices and, subsequently, the entire network. This can happen through seemingly harmless downloads or attachments. To mitigate this risk, businesses should deploy comprehensive antivirus solutions and conduct regular software updates to safeguard against vulnerabilities. Building a robust defense against malware is essential for maintaining a secure remote work environment.
Implementing Effective Cybersecurity Measures
To combat cybersecurity threats effectively, businesses must establish clear security policies that outline protocols for remote work. This includes creating guidelines for device usage, password management, and data sharing. Implementing multifactor authentication (MFA) can significantly enhance security by requiring additional verification steps beyond just a password. This added layer of security helps to protect sensitive information even if passwords are compromised.
Regular cybersecurity training is another vital component of an effective strategy. Employees should be educated on the latest threats and best practices for maintaining security. By fostering a culture of cybersecurity awareness, organizations can empower their teams to identify potential threats proactively. This training should be ongoing, adapting to evolving risks and incorporating lessons learned from previous incidents.
Finally, investing in advanced cybersecurity technologies can further strengthen defenses. Solutions such as intrusion detection systems (IDS), security information and event management (SIEM) tools, and endpoint protection platforms provide comprehensive monitoring and protection against cyber threats. These technologies offer real-time insights, enabling businesses to respond swiftly to incidents and minimize potential damage. A layered security approach, combining policies, training, and technology, creates a robust defense against cyber threats.
The Role of IT Support in Remote Work Security
IT support plays a pivotal role in ensuring cybersecurity in remote work environments. With employees spread across various locations, having a dedicated IT team ensures that security protocols are enforced and maintained consistently. IT professionals can assist in setting up secure networks, installing necessary software, and troubleshooting security issues as they arise, providing a safety net for remote workers.
Moreover, ongoing communication between IT and employees is essential for maintaining security awareness. IT teams can facilitate regular check-ins, offering updates on emerging threats and security practices. Establishing a clear channel for employees to report suspicious activities or seek assistance with security-related concerns fosters an open dialogue that can significantly enhance an organization’s cybersecurity posture.
Finally, IT support can conduct regular audits and assessments to ensure compliance with established security protocols. These evaluations help identify vulnerabilities and areas for improvement, allowing businesses to adapt their strategies in an ever-changing cybersecurity landscape. By integrating IT support into the broader cybersecurity framework, organizations can effectively navigate the complexities of remote work security.
